Can a Nexus 4 sim card on prepaid (T-mobile, Straight Talk, Net10), be swapped out and put into a Nexus 5? Will LTE work?
 
i think so, SIM card only have your account information, it does not block LTE in any magical way.

I had a prepaid TMo SIM card on an international unlocked HOX (no LTE), which I put into my Note 3, LTE works fine.
 
I have the $30 T-Mobile plan that I use on a few different phones. On the N4 it does not get LTE (obviously) but when I stick it into my HTC One Google Edition the LTE works perfectly. So I think the short answer is that T-Mobile does not do anything to block LTE on their prepaid plans, it may not be the same with other services however.
 
Update - I transferred my net10 sim from N4 to N5 and manually entered the exact same APN values and LTE worked. Speeds when I tested were at hspa 2 Mbps down and with LTE 12 Mbps down.

LTE signal indoors appears to be a lot weaker than hspa: 1-2 bars versus 4 bars. However even with 1 bar, LTE zips along just fine. Outside LTE is 4 bars.

What's kind of interesting is that you'll be at 1 bar with LTE and then you make a call or answer a call and the phone switches over to 4 bars. Voice must switch over to 3g.
